Connecting your Turntable or Cassette Player to your Computer

  1. If your device came with a wall adapter plug it in to an electrical outlet.
  2. Plug the USB Cable into the device, and then directly into a USB port on your computer.

Does Numark Ttusb have preamp?

The Numark TTUSB Turntable plays 33-1/3 and 45 RPM recordings. It has an adjustable skate control, line-level RCA outputs with built-in pre-amp, pitch control that’s adjustable +/- 10%.

What is better direct drive or belt?

While belt drive turntables are incredibly popular, they have a lower torque than direct drive turntables. While torque isn’t necessarily a critical quality, it can be a deal-breaker for some. Belt drive turntables also have a slightly less accurate playback speed than direct drive turntables.

How long does a turntable belt last?

But how long should your turntable belt last? Most belt-drive turntables utilize a rubber-based closed loop belt that typically lasts up to 5 years or so. The lifespan of the belt is determined by its quality, tightness, elasticity, and use. With no use, a belt will last 5-6 years in typical conditions.

Is the Numark TTUSB compatible with Mac OS X and iOS?

Class Compliant: this product is immediately compatible with every current and future version of Mac OS X and iOS and with Windows (98SE and up) operating systems *This product includes EZ Converter software that requires Mac OS 10.4 or higher. What cable do I need to connect my Numark/ION Audio turntable?

Numark/ION Audio Turntables and full sized Cassette Decks use a standard USB A to B. This connection is the same as a USB printer would use.
